FreeCAD is a general purpose Open Source 3D CAD/MCAD/CAx/CAE/PLM modeler, aimed directly at mechanical engineering and product design but also fits in a wider range of uses around engineering, such as architecture or other engineering specialties. It is a feature-based parametric modeler with a modular software architecture which makes it easy to provide additional functionality without modifying the core system.

FreeCAD is based on OpenCasCade, a powerful geometry kernel, features an Open Inventor-compliant 3D scene representation model provided by the Coin 3D library, and a broad python API. The interface is built with Qt. FreeCAD runs exactly the same way on Windows, Mac OSX and Linux platforms.

Key features

  • A complete OpenCasCade-based geometry kernel allowing complex 3D operations on complex shape types, and supports natively concepts like brep, nurbs, booleans operations or fillets

    A modular architecture that allow plugins (modules) to add functionality to the core application. Those extensions can be as complex as whole new applications or as simple as python scripts or self-recorded macros
  • A full parametric model allowing any type of parameter-driven custom objects, that can even be fully programmed in python
  • Complete access from python built-in interpreter, macros or external scripts to almost any part of FreeCAD, being geometry creation and transformation, the 2D or 3D representation of that geometry (scenegraph) or even the FreeCAD interface
  • Import/export to standard formats such as STEP, IGES, OBJ, DXF or SVG

In development

  • A Sketcher with constraint-solver, allowing to sketch geometry-constrained 2D shapes
  • A Drawing sheets module that permit to put 2D views of your 3D models on a sheet
  • A Robot simulation module that allows to study robot movements

    A Rendering module that can export 3D objects for rendering with external renderers
